Revolution Slider only showing when logged in

Hello, I have a site using revolution slider and the slider suddenly stopped showing for users who are not logged in. When not logged in it shows these errors:

rs6.min.js?ver=6.5.11:formatted:2201 Uncaught TypeError: Cannot read properties of undefined (reading ‘bg’)
at y (rs6.min.js?ver=6.5.11:formatted:2201)
at f (rs6.min.js?ver=6.5.11:formatted:2105)
at u (rs6.min.js?ver=6.5.11:formatted:1912)
at rs6.min.js?ver=6.5.11:formatted:1638

When logged in, those errors do not show. I am also getting some other errors, mixed content warnings, but these appear regardless of logged in status

Disabling the lazy load image option in my cache plugin got it working again. Would love to be able to lazy load images still but this will work.

Hi @jpenns,

You can enable the Lazy Loading option from the Slider Revolution, it can be enabled from Global Settings and the specific Slider Loading Type options.
